LOS ANGELES, May 01, 2007 AMF Software has announced a number of new developments that represent a change in direction for the firm, a leading creator and distributor of business and productivity software.
Under new management since November 27, 2006, when it was purchased by Diangy Systems, LLC, AMF has undergone a renovation that includes a new website, new services, new product, and a new philosophy.
"Our commitment is to provide state-of-the-art software that is relevant for businesspeople," said Justo Diaz, CEO of Diangy Systems. "The software we develop and sell will have all the features our customers need while keeping the interface elegant and user-friendly."
Diaz explained that, after seeing a marketplace crowded with programs that were feature-rich but complicated, AMF seemed an ideal avenue through which to address the issue.
AMF has a tradition of selling software to be used for business and productivity, an area of concentration the new management intends to retain as a focus. For example, two new products released on the Diangy watch are CD Label Maker 4.0 and Business Card Designer 1.0. Label Maker is a Word-based application that AMF has upgraded to a stand-alone application. Both signify a new technological direction, and are garnering high marks from users. "This is representative of our new direction, running the user gamut from novices to professionals," Diaz said.
AMF is poised to make an impact with customers in terms of service as well as product. Launching April 30, the new AMF website promises to deliver revamped services from sales & marketing tools to customer support.
